Understanding Static Site Generators and Their Evolution
Static site generators (SSGs) have come a long way since their inception. Traditionally, websites were either static—serving pre-rendered HTML pages—or dynamic—rendering pages on the fly through server-side logic. SSGs offer the best of both worlds by pre-rendering content at build time and then serving static files to users. This approach results in exceptionally fast load times, improved security (since there is no live server-side code execution), and easier scalability.
With the rise of React as a dominant front-end library, developers sought ways to marry React’s dynamic capabilities with the performance advantages of static sites. Over the years, several static site generators have been developed that allow developers to harness React components to create rich, interactive experiences while maintaining the speed and simplicity of static sites.
Why Static Site Generators for React?
-
Performance and Speed
One of the most significant advantages of using a static site generator for React is the speed. By pre-rendering pages at build time, the generated static files can be served directly by a Content Delivery Network (CDN). This setup minimizes server response times and reduces latency, ensuring that end-users experience near-instant load times—a critical factor in user retention and engagement.
-
Enhanced Security
Static sites are inherently more secure than their dynamic counterparts because they eliminate the need for a live database and server-side code execution. By leveraging static site generators with React, developers can build robust websites that are less susceptible to common security vulnerabilities such as SQL injection or cross-site scripting (XSS) attacks.
-
SEO and Accessibility
Search engine optimization (SEO) benefits greatly from static site generation. Since pages are pre-rendered and delivered as complete HTML documents, search engine crawlers can easily index content. Additionally, accessibility improves when pages load quickly and efficiently, making it easier for assistive technologies to parse and deliver content to all users.
-
Developer Experience
Modern static site generators for React come with powerful development features, including hot-reloading, component-based architecture, and seamless integration with popular data sources. These features not only streamline the development process but also foster a more enjoyable coding experience. Developers can iterate quickly, focus on building rich user interfaces, and leverage modern tools to manage content and state.
Key Features to Look For in React-Based Static Site Generators
When evaluating static site generators designed for React in 2025, there are several critical features and capabilities to consider:
1. Seamless Integration with Modern Toolchains
Modern static site generators should integrate smoothly with existing development toolchains, including package managers, bundlers, and linters. This integration allows developers to maintain a cohesive workflow and ensures that the generator works harmoniously with other tools in the React ecosystem.
2. Flexible Data Sourcing
A robust static site generator needs to offer flexible data sourcing options. Whether your project relies on local Markdown files, headless CMSs, or external APIs, the generator should be capable of fetching and processing data during build time. This flexibility is essential for projects that require frequent content updates or need to integrate with third-party systems.
3. Component Reusability and Modular Architecture
One of React’s core strengths is its component-based architecture. Leading static site generators leverage this paradigm by enabling developers to build reusable, modular components that can be shared across multiple pages. This approach not only improves code maintainability but also speeds up the development process.
4. Extensibility and Plugin Ecosystem
An active plugin ecosystem can greatly enhance a static site generator’s functionality. Plugins allow developers to extend core features, integrate with third-party services, and add custom functionality without reinventing the wheel. Look for generators that support community-developed plugins and offer a well-documented API for building custom extensions.
5. Optimized Build Processes
Efficiency in the build process is a key consideration, especially for large-scale projects with hundreds or thousands of pages. Advanced static site generators optimize build times through parallel processing, caching mechanisms, and intelligent file watching. These features reduce development downtime and ensure that the site can be rebuilt quickly whenever changes are made.
6. Progressive Enhancement and Client-Side Interactivity
While the initial load of a static site is fast and secure, modern web applications often require client-side interactivity. Leading generators for React allow developers to implement progressive enhancement, where React hydrates static pages to provide dynamic behavior without compromising on initial load performance. This balance between static content and client-side interactivity is essential for creating engaging user experiences.

Emerging Trends in Static Site Generation for React in 2025
-
Hybrid Rendering Approaches
One of the most exciting trends in 2025 is the rise of hybrid rendering models. While static site generation offers unmatched performance benefits, some use cases require server-side rendering (SSR) or even client-side rendering for dynamic content. Emerging static site generators are beginning to offer hybrid approaches that combine static generation with selective hydration or SSR for specific pages, providing the best of both worlds.
-
Increased Focus on Developer Productivity
As web projects become more complex, tools that enhance developer productivity are in high demand. Expect to see more generators incorporating integrated development environments (IDEs), live previews, and improved error-handling systems. These enhancements reduce development overhead and allow teams to focus on building innovative features rather than wrestling with tooling issues.
-
Enhanced Integration with Content Management Systems
Modern content management systems (CMSs) are evolving to support headless architectures, making it easier for developers to manage content without sacrificing performance. Leading static site generators are increasingly providing native integrations with popular headless CMSs, allowing for seamless content updates and improved collaboration between developers and content creators.
-
Improved Build and Deployment Pipelines
Automation is the key to efficient development workflows. Static site generators are now being designed to work seamlessly with CI/CD pipelines, enabling automated builds, testing, and deployment. This trend not only reduces manual intervention but also minimizes the risk of human error during the deployment process.
-
Focus on Progressive Web Applications (PWAs)
Progressive Web Applications (PWAs) combine the best of web and mobile app experiences. Modern static site generators are placing a greater emphasis on supporting PWA features such as offline support, push notifications, and fast load times. This focus ensures that websites built with React remain competitive in an increasingly mobile-first world.
